John R. Beasley
John R. Beasley (October 24, 1900 – November 2, 1978) was an American football player. An Indiana native, he played college football at Earlham College and professional football as a guard for the Dayton Triangles in the National Football League (NFL). He appeared in five NFL games during the 1923 season.
